Output 3ea58e9a7a973768b4bf43e4e59a9e53fdd3b14f7170e36600324def5a0c64f9:2

value
13994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3626fa33b2da9015d2bf0ae07c2b64a875d87489 OP_EQUAL
address
36dM76YhZq5DutqiLmrK2carJoWYjC4SWv
transaction
3ea58e9a7a973768b4bf43e4e59a9e53fdd3b14f7170e36600324def5a0c64f9
spent
true